  • Publication number: 20230338648
    Abstract: A device for administering a medical liquid and a method for operating the device. The device includes a main part having a receiving region and a drive. The receiving region can receive a liquid-containing hollow body. The drive can act on the hollow body such that liquid in the hollow body is conveyed. A control unit controls the drive. A cover is movably connected to the main part and covers the exterior of the receiving region in a closed position. The cover has a manually blockable input unit for inputting commands. In the closed position of the cover, a manual input can be entered on the input unit. A sensor detects whether the cover is in the closed position. The control unit ensures that the input unit is blocked when the sensor detects that the cover is open. Another device features a lockable cover.

  • Publication number: 20230201557
    Abstract: A clamping module of or for a medical pump, and a method for identifying a hose clamp of a disposable infusion article insertable into the clamping module. The clamping module includes an electro-optical system for identifying the hose clamp, which has an optical marking. The electro-optical system includes a first light source for emitting at least a first light beam and a second light source for emitting at least a second light beam. The second light source is formed differently than the first light source. A photodetector receives a reflected light, and an optical window bundles the first light beam and/or the second light beam on the disposable infusion article, as well as the reflected light received by the photodetector. The method identifies the hose clamp based on a color and uses a measurement algorithm after insertion of the hose clamp into the medical pump.

  • Publication number: 20230001086
    Abstract: A medical fluid pump of the infusion or syringe pump design includes a fluid pump housing which includes a display unit, in particular a display or touch display, with a plurality of display panels that are prepared and configured to display at least one respective function parameter of the fluid pump, including at least one setting parameter which can be set directly by a user of the fluid pump and a plurality of operating parameters which cannot be set directly by the user. The representation of the at least one setting parameter stands out visually against the operating parameters, such as by displaying the at least one setting parameter in an enlarged size compared to the operating parameters.

  • Publication number: 20230001073
    Abstract: A medical pump system includes at least one medical fluid pump of a first type and at least one medical fluid pump of a second type. The medical fluid pumps can be assembled or arranged vertically, with one of the medical fluid pumps positioned above the other. Each medical fluid pump has a movable front flap with an integrated display and operating elements. The medical fluid pumps can be directly connected to one another in a vertical arrangement, or arranged in a vertical arrangement with the aid of a carrying or holding device. When the medical fluid pumps are vertically arranged, the displays and operating elements of the respective medical fluid pumps are aligned vertically.
